About Ting Li
Ting Li is a scholar working on Immunology, Aquatic Science, Parasitology, Endocrinology and Plant Science, having authored 116 papers that have together received 1.7k indexed citations. Recurring topics across this work include Aquaculture disease management and microbiota (18 papers), Invertebrate Immune Response Mechanisms (16 papers), Immune Cell Function and Interaction (13 papers), Immune Response and Inflammation (13 papers), Aquaculture Nutrition and Growth (9 papers), Immunotherapy and Immune Responses (8 papers), T-cell and B-cell Immunology (7 papers) and Immune cells in cancer (7 papers). The work is most often cited by research in Immunology (584 citations), Aquatic Science (77 citations), Microbiology (65 citations), Biological Psychiatry (24 citations) and Agronomy and Crop Science (95 citations). Ting Li has collaborated with scholars based in China, United States and Bangladesh. Frequent co-authors include Jinliang Yan, Guiwen Yang, Liguo An, Yijun Zhang, Xingwei Ding, Fumiao Zhang, Liying Zhang, Hua Li, Amane Yamauchi and Yoshihiko Hoshida. Their work appears in journals such as Fish & Shellfish Immunology, Journal of Invertebrate Pathology, Oncotarget, Scientific Reports and Frontiers in Immunology.
